Monroe's foreign policy is commonly referred to as the Monroe Doctrine.
This was a United States policy that declared any attempt by a European nation to colonize, interfere with, or exert control over any nation in the Americas would be viewed as a hostile act against the United States.
The four main points of the Monroe Doctrine are as follows:
1. The United States would not interfere in the affairs of European nations.
2. European nations could no longer establish new colonies in the Americas.
3. Any attempt by a European nation to colonize or interfere with nations in the Americas would be considered a hostile act against the United States.
4. The United States would refrain from interfering in existing European colonies in the Americas.
Impact of Monroe Doctrine:
The Monroe Doctrine had a significant impact on the Western Hemisphere, particularly in Latin America. It enabled the United States to solidify its influence over the hemisphere and ensured that no other nation would be able to intervene in the Americas.
It also helped to establish the United States as a world power and paved the way for further territorial expansion.

how do you think working at New Lanark compared to working at other factories of the time
Richard Arkwright, the father of industrial cotton spinning, and financier and industrialist David Dale constructed the cotton factory in New Lanark. The opening year was 1786.
Dale was certain that having a healthy, educated staff was not only morally required but would also increase output. The mill compound included specially constructed tenements that offered the employees' families clean, high-quality housing. David Dale made sure the staff had plenty of nutritious food, including as much oatmeal as they could consume, despite the lengthy workday. He created a school for his young employees and hired 16 instructors to staff it. Destitute children from the area's workhouses were among the workers, and in exchange for their labor, they received food, clean clothes, and pleasant housing.

Explain how the church played a part in Spanish colonization.
Answer:
The missions created by members of the Catholic orders were often located on the outermost borders of the colonies. The missions facilitated the expansion of the Spanish empire through the religious conversion of the indigenous peoples occupying those areas.

who was the prime minister of great britain during most of world war ii?
Winston Churchill was the Prime Minister of Great Britain during most of World War II.
Winston Churchill was a British statesman, orator, and writer who served as the Prime Minister of the United Kingdom from 1940 to 1945 during World War II, and again from 1951 to 1955. Churchill was renowned for his leadership, which helped the Allies defeat Germany during World War II.
He is also recognized for his writings and speeches, which are frequently quoted. The conflict that resulted in the formation of a global coalition and the greatest battle ever fought, World War II, began in 1939 when Germany invaded Poland.
It would become one of the deadliest conflicts in history, claiming the lives of an estimated 70 million people. Churchill's leadership was essential to the Allies' success in World War II.

How did King Frederick William IV of Prussia react to the new German constitution in 1849?
A. He refused to accept it and tried to force a monarchist constitution instead.
B. He accepted it and took the new title of Emperor of Germany.
C. He accepted it, but refused to establish a new legislature.
A. He refused to accept it.
Explanation:For him liberalism meant revolution: a modern constitution was “a scrap of paper” interposed as an intolerable barrier between the patriarchal, divinely justified king and his people.
Why did he refuse to accept it?In 1849, Frederick William IV of Prussia refused the imperial German crown that was offered to him by the National Assembly in Frankfurt; he rejected it, after much hesitation, because he thought it unseemly that a sovereign should be legitimized by a parliament, but also because he feared that his realm, Prussia might be swallowed up in the greater entity of Germany.
